. Using a health insurance database review,
@debaratibhanja
found 61% prevalence of new MHD in LGG. 16% were new within 12 mos of dx. Seizures associated with highest risk!

Rapid malignant progression of lower grade glioma: 50s male presents in status with top panel of images. Biopsy shows Gr 2 IDHwt Astro. Presents 2 mos later with speech deficits and bottom panel of images. Pathology GBM.

91% reduction in tumor volume through purely medical treatment for BRAF mutated craniopharyngioma- a traditionally difficult to operate tumor. Need to work toward liquid biopsy methods of detecting BRAF mut'n for better precision medicine.
